How much should I bargain for 2014 C 350?

Hi everyone,

I'm really interested in purchasing a black C 350 with the multimedia, lighting, and sport package all black interior. THe price at the dealer seems to be $53,800. THis would be my first Mercedes car and i was wondering if what would be a good price for this car. How much could I get the dealership to go down. I have heard of 8% to 10% off MSRP but who better to know than people like you guys that have bought it already.

Considering it is a 2014- you might be able to negotiate down to $49-$50K. You'd definitely have more bargaining power on a 2013. Go to Cars.com and put in the details of the car. When you select "Vehicle Summary" it will show you the MSRP and Invoice Price. Try to get in the Invoice ballpark.
